Nogales council approves border, public-safety and community grants, Gateway Arch contract and hires city manager; Stonegarden overtime item tabled
Summary
At its Feb. 5 meeting the Nogales City Council accepted multiple grants (including a $1.776 million Arizona DPS border grant and a SAMHSA overdose-response grant), approved downtown and vehicle purchases, adopted an animal-waste ordinance and appointed Joe Kramer as city manager; one Stonegarden overtime item was tabled for further review.
The Nogales City Council on Feb. 5 approved a series of grants, contracts and purchases affecting police operations, downtown redevelopment, community services and fleet replacement, and formally appointed Joe Kramer as city manager. Council also unanimously passed a new ordinance requiring pet owners to remove animal waste and tabled a Stonegarden overtime question pending pension-impact clarification.
Major approvals
- Arizona Department of Public Safety local-border support grant: The council accepted a grant award of $1,776,280 from the Arizona Department of Public Safety to support a Nogales Police Department 24-hour operations center, a mobile data project and K‑9 support. The award requires matching funds of $1,370,000; staff reported the match is budgeted from prior allocations.
- SAMHSA overdose-prevention grant and related contracts: The council authorized the police department to sign contracts with Hope Inc., Mariposa Community Health Center and the University of Arizona Prevention Research Center as part of a Department of Health and Human Services (SAMHSA) grant to combat overdoses and expand community training and referral services.
